Q: Why did the Tillman payroll export switch from fixed-width to delimited? A: Our new processor, Corvid Ledger, rejects fixed-width files. When reviewing, check that currency fields keep two decimals and the header row matches spec v4 exactly. The full field mapping and sample files are on the spec page here.

dashboard of yahag-bawef = https://grafana.paliqsoft.internal/board/job/pages/run/77d2cb9fd634d685

Finance Review Summary — Orvale Pilot

The six-store pilot with the Orvale Mercantile chain closed the quarter slightly ahead of forecast. Unit margins held at plan despite heavier promotional support in the Dunmore region. Sales leads should treat these figures as provisional pending the final reconciliation. One additional matter is recorded below in confidence.

confidential, hafop-yahif: The eastern region missed its Ralir quota by 57.3 percent last quarter. Gilysax Freight plans to raise the Gilmir list price by 48.5 percent in October. The pricing group signed off on a budget of $387.5 million for Project Tamael. The renewal with Julirax Freight closes at $482.3 million a year, 6.7 percent above the last contract.

## Tuning

The receipt mailer (Almsgate) batches donation receipts and sends through the Thornquay relay. On-call: if the queue backs up, resist the urge to crank batch size — the relay rate-limits per connection, and bigger batches just mean bigger retries. Scale worker count first, then shorten the flush interval. Dedupe window must stay longer than the retry horizon or donors get duplicate receipts, which generates tickets. All knobs live in one place and are read at worker start. Current production values follow.

tuning table, kajop-yafof:
QUOTAS = {
    "wenath": 10,
    "ulaael": 5,
}

Review note for the SpoolHerd release branch: the retry logic in the job dispatcher now backs off exponentially instead of hammering the printer gateway, which resolves the queue pileups we saw during the last rollout. One concern for the release manager — the new defaults were chosen from staging load tests at Orvan Labs, not production traffic, so we should watch queue depth closely for the first week. The behavior is governed entirely by the constants introduced in this change, reproduced here.

tuning constants:
RATE_LIMITS = {
    "zorael": 10,
    "oliix": 1,
    "holix": 2,
    "quenix": 10,
}